Basic Concepts of Rotor Assemblies
A rotor assembly, also known as a brake disc, is a component of a vehicle’s disc brake system. It functions by providing a surface for the brake pads to clamp onto, thereby converting kinetic energy into thermal energy through friction, which slows the vehicle. Rotor assemblies are typically made from cast iron or a composite material, chosen for their durability, heat resistance, and ability to maintain consistent friction properties under varying conditions 1.
